Understanding the distinction between independent living and assisted living is a crucial first step. Independent living communities are ideal for seniors who are largely self-sufficient but desire freedom from home maintenance, coupled with social opportunities and amenities like meals, transportation, and activities. Assisted living provides those same benefits but adds a vital layer of personal care support with activities of daily living, such as bathing, dressing, medication management, and mobility assistance. Many communities in our region offer a continuum of care, allowing residents to transition seamlessly from one level to another as their needs change, which can provide tremendous peace of mind for families.

When evaluating options, we encourage you to visit in person. Go beyond the brochure and schedule a tour during an activity or meal time. Observe the interactions between staff and residents. Do they speak with warmth and respect? Notice the atmosphere; is it lively and engaging? Speak frankly with the staff about specific care needs, daily routines, and emergency protocols. Ask about how they personalize care plans and how they communicate with families. Inquire about staff training and longevity, as consistent, familiar faces are a cornerstone of quality care.
